Face and Hair of the Day

Hey girlie's!!! I went out for lunch yesterday with my boyfriend and his dad so i thought i may as well share with you a cheeky little face of the day (focused more on the eyes than the skin) and hair of the day combined.... Hope you like ♥



Face

Rimmel London Wake Me Up Foundation in 100 Ivory, i used my Real Techniques Buffing brush to get a nice flawless finish.

♥ Collection Concealer in Light.

♥ Mac Mineralize Skin Finish Natural in Medium, i used my Real Techniques Powder brush to get the perfect finish.

Eyes

♥ Mac Paint Pot in Bare Study, i just blended this all over the lid with my finger to work as a base for my eyeshadow.

♥ Urban Decay Naked Basics Palette, i started off mixing 'Foxy' and 'WOS' together with my Real Techniques base shadow brush and popped that all over the lid, using the same brush i took the colour 'Faint' and worked that into my crease. To get that extra blended finish in my crease area i picked up a small amount of 'Naked 2' on my deluxe crease brush and just buffed away. I used my accent brush to smudge 'Crave' on the outta corner of my lower lash line.

♥ Dainty Doll Liquid Eyeliner on the upper lash line.

♥ Rimmel London Scandal Eyes Kohl Eyeliner in Black used to line the water line.

♥ Maybelline The Falsies Mascara in Black.

Brows

HD Brows Kit using Ash Brown from the Foxy Palette, i used my Real Techniques detailer brush as this brush is the perfect shape for my brows.

Lips

Natural Collection's Pink Mallow.

Hair

As always i used my Remington Pearl Curling Wand to curl my hair, I'm loving this style at the moment as the curls stay in for a good couple of days in my hair, which in the long run it means I'm using less heat on my hair.
